- The distance between Lethbridge (cda), Ab, Canada and Benin, Benin is approximately 11,219 km or 6,972 mi.
- To reach Lethbridge (cda), Ab in this distance one would set out from Benin bearing 323.4° or NW and follow the great circles arc to approach Lethbridge (cda), Ab bearing 246.4° or WSW .
- Lethbridge (cda), Ab has a mid-latitude cool steppe climate (BSk) whereas Benin has a tropical wet and dry/ savanna climate with dry winters (Aw).
- The annual average temperature is 20.9 °C (37.5°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 23.7 °C (42.7°F) more in Lethbridge (cda), Ab. The continentality subtype is subcontinental as opposed to truly hyperoceanic.
- Total annual precipitation averages 952.4 mm (37.5 in) less which is equivalent to 952.4 l/m² (23.37 US gal/ft²) or 9,524,000 l/ha (1,018,179 US gal/ac) less. About 2/7 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 34° lower in Lethbridge (cda), Ab than in Benin.
